                                                Corn Bread



Cornbread is so easy to make and tastes wonderful warm straight from the oven. Corn meal is not sold in the shops near to me but you can get hold of it at Amazon.  This bread is more like a cake it has no yeast and tastes quite sweet, must be why I like it so much!  The recipe follows and I hope you enjoy making it. Ingredients
1 and a quarter Cups Plain flour
Three  quarters of a Cup Corn meal
A quarter Cup of sugar
2 tsp Baking powder
Half tsp Salt
1 Cup milk
A quarter of a Cup vegetable oil
2 eggs whites or one beaten egg.


  • Heat the oven to 200'C
  • Grease a 8 inch cake tin with butter and flour
  • Combine the dry ingredients in a bowl
  • Then stir in the milk, oil and egg and give a quick mix
  • Pour into the cake pan and cook for 20 to 25 minutes
  • Check to see if cooked like a cake by putting a cocktail stick inside and if come out clean its cooked.
  • Turn out on to a wire rack and enjoy warm.
